About the Job
The Transportation Operations Analyst is responsible for analysis with a goal of driving performance improvements/efficiencies, cost savings and supporting run the business activities for the Supply Chain. The associate functions as a subject matter expert concerning complex analysis and reporting, making recommendations to leadership and key partners across the company. Based on assignment, this position will act as a key contact for internal and external partners. The incumbent is expected to challenge conventional thinking and explore varying perspectives with key stakeholders to include, but not limited to, understanding needs for data, analysis and regular reporting for the business. This job partners with other departments and peers across the organization to identify and build capabilities through cross-functional teams.
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ES include, but are not limited to:
Generate, analyze, measure, audit, and interpret reports on key metrics related to performance, compliance, and/or budget for the business. Provide insights into supply chain efficiency, cost-effectiveness, and overall performance.Analyze truckload utilization using cube, weight, pallet, and stop density metrics to identify inefficiencies and identify root causes of underutilized loads to recommend corrective actions across planning and operations.Drive on-time delivery performance to stores by monitoring service KPIs, identifying root causes of delays, and partnering with carriers, DCs, and store operations to resolve issues and improve delivery reliabilityServe as the primary point of contact for assigned distribution centers, owning the end-to-end relationship and partnering closely with DC leadership to align transportation execution, resolve issues, and support operational goalsResearch gaps and identify opportunities to manage cost & achieve efficiencies with stakeholders.
